About Tester/Advisor

Description/Job Summary

General Summary:

Under the supervision of the Director of Adult Basic Education and Literacy Services, the Tester/Advisor is responsible for the daily testing and advising of students entering the Adult

Basic Education program of the Workforce Development and Continuing Education. The Tester/Advisor is responsible for signing in examinees, administering test instructions, and

ensuring the integrity of the exam by proctoring appropriate examination (TABE Online/Paper, or CASA Online/Paper). Responsible for ensuring the security of the testing center by

opening and closing the center prior to and after exams.

Check for appropriate identification and test registration paperwork. Responsible for setting up the appropriate test packages on the computers or paper/pencil in the testing center.

Monitor students during testing. Navigate TABE/CASA Online to: create student tests, assign appropriate student tests to instructors, and distribute test reports. Enter and retrieve

student information in the computer. Record exam results in the College's database and input data in the student files within designated timeframe. Communicate testing needs and

issues as needed. Provide counseling and required information about test results. Travel to various locations to provide testing. Perform other duties as assigned by the Director of

Adult Education.

Required Qualifications

Education:

Required: Associate degree

Minimum Experience:

One to 3 years of professional work experience in a customer service setting, Strong organizational skills with attention and a keen eye for details. Must have excellent verbal and

written communication skills and the ability to interact effectively with diverse populations. Must have email skills and be familiar with Outlook.

Certification:

Required: Candidate is expected to take and pass a computer-based TABE CASA certification exam within the first 30 days of employment.

Preferred Qualifications

Preferred Experience:

Experience in a higher education setting and knowledge of state policies and practices, Knowledge of TABE and CASAS assessment tool and certificated to administer both

assessments, Intermediate computer skills (e.g., Microsoft products)
